Who Are We?

The San Diego Women’s Chorus (SDWC) is a lesbian-identified, feminist community of musicians that welcomes LGBTQ+ and straight ally members and volunteers. Since its founding by 14 lesbians in 1987, the San Diego Women’s Chorus has strived to be a safe feminist space that encourages creativity, celebrates diversity, and inspires social action.

SDWC is proudly trans- and nonbinary- inclusive, welcoming women and people of other marginalized genders who sing in the Soprano/Alto (treble) range. As a non-profit community chorus, SDWC entertains and inspires audiences with music that highlights diverse themes, from human rights to world peace, from environmental harmony to cultural diversity. SDWC supports and affirms the music of women and LGBTQ+ composers and arrangers.

About the Role

What You’ll Do

Main duties include, but are not limited to:

  • Lead the implementation of SDWC’s marketing initiatives 

  • Create, curate, and publish content on social media platforms, including Facebook and Instagram, to grow SDWC’s audience, build brand awareness and increase ticket sales and donations. Moderate and comment on activity and user-generated content on SDWC social media pages.

  • Participate in formulating plans to publicize events, performances, and other activities of SDWC

  • Maintain and update tasklist and provide status updates for marketing projects 

  • Maintain the SDWC.org website and keep the information it displays up to date

  • Support SDWC’s email marketing strategy

  • Track engagement metrics to measure the effectiveness of SDWC strategies

  • Provide feedback on the design of marketing materials for each concert season

  • Provide a monthly report of accomplishments and calendar on future marketing activities to the SDWC Board of Directors

  • Assist with archiving and sharing of videos and photos taken of SDWC activities

  • Coordinate with marketing volunteers as needed
